Listening to Your Body
The Art of Becoming Your Own Healer
In the hustle of modern life, it’s easy to ignore the quiet signals our bodies send us. We push through fatigue, silence cravings, or numb emotional pain often thinking our strength lies in resistance. But true strength, I’ve learned, lies in listening.
Our bodies are wise allies, constantly communicating through sensations, emotions, and cravings. They are not obstacles but guides, offering a map toward health, balance, and vitality if only we pause to hear them.
The Body as a Wise Ally
Every ache, hunger pang, or tired sigh carries meaning. A craving for salty foods might be a call for minerals; fatigue could be a whisper that rest is overdue; anxiety may show where emotional wounds linger.
When we learn to recognize these messages, we begin a sacred dialogue with ourselves, one that nurtures healing rather than conflict.
Common Barriers to Listening
Yet, many of us grow up learning to distrust our bodies. We are told to “push through,” to ignore discomfort, to prioritize productivity over presence. Emotions get stuffed, pain gets denied, and our bodies become strangers we barely understand.
Disconnection becomes a habit, a wall between what we need and what we give ourselves.
How to Tune In
Tuning in is a gentle practice of curiosity and kindness. It can be as simple as:
Sitting quietly and noticing your breath.
Checking in with your hunger or thirst.
Journaling about how you feel physically and emotionally.
Honoring the need for rest, movement, or nourishment without judgment.
This awareness is a muscle that grows stronger the more we practice.
Helping Your Body Achieve Its Goals
Listening is only the first step. The next is partnership supporting your body’s needs through compassionate choices.
Nourish with food that feels good to you, not just what’s trendy.
Move in ways that bring joy, not punishment.
Prioritize sleep and moments of stillness.
Create space for emotions and healing.
Set goals that honor your body’s rhythms and realities, not imposed ideals.
The Rewards of Partnership
When we treat our body as a partner, life shifts. Energy deepens, clarity sharpens, and resilience blooms. We reclaim self-trust and step into a powerful form of healing that doesn’t depend on external fixes but springs from within.
Your body is not your enemy. It is your home, your guide, and your lifelong companion. Listening to it, truly listening, is an act of love and liberation.
